Got about a pound of already cooked ground beef, the other pound was used in a tomato sauce and pasta casserole. Ideas? I'd also like to make something with sweet potatoes as a side, so something that might go with that.

Saute some chopped vidalia onions in some butter until translucent, add the cooked hamburger, stir in some flour, salt and pepper and cook for a few minutes to cook out the raw flour taste, slowly add some milk to make a gravy. Serve over toast or biscuits. Great for anytime of the day!

Make a pot pie!!! Seriously, get some peas and an onion. Make a rhue (saute onions in butter and add flour and milk with some salt and pepper) then add the peas and your hamburger to a pie crust.
